跳到内容

CSS-in-JS

使用 JavaScript 编写 CSS 代码的库
Compare Data
随着时间的推移,保留率、兴趣率、使用率和认知率都会有所提高。
Styled Components
JSS
Styled JSX
Emotion
CSS Modules
Styled System
Stitches
Fela
Linaria
Astroturf
Twin
Theme UI
vanilla-extract
Windi CSS

不包含认知率低于10%的技术。 每个比率定义如下:

  • 满意率:会再次使用 / (会再次使用 + 不会再次使用)
  • 关注率:想学习 / (想学习 + 不感兴趣)
  • 使用率:(将再次使用 + 将不再使用) / 总计
  • 认知率:(总计 - 从未听说过) / 总计

排行

Compare Data
满意度, 关注度, 使用率, 和认知率的排行。

不包含认知率低于10%的技术。 每个比率定义如下:

  • 满意率:会再次使用 / (会再次使用 + 不会再次使用)
  • 关注率:想学习 / (想学习 + 不感兴趣)
  • 使用率:(将再次使用 + 将不再使用) / 总计
  • 认知率:(总计 - 从未听说过) / 总计

随时间变化的体验

技术体验随时间变化的概览。
还不错
不会再用
感兴趣
不感冒
没听过

不包含只有一年数据的技术。

积极/消极体验拆分图

这张图表将 用户的积极体验(想学习,会再次使用)和消极体验(不感兴趣,不会再次使用) 分别呈现在中轴两侧。 柱状的厚度代表了解某一技术的访问者数量。
我们请了 CSS 社区的成员来分享他们的 "年度精选"。

我的 2022 精选是: Interop 2022

Interop 是所有主要浏览器厂商之间的合作,在 15 个重点实施领域达成一致——包括容器查询、级联层和颜色函数等改变游戏规则的新 CSS 功能。
我们请了 CSS 社区的成员来分享他们的 "年度精选"。

Michelle Barker

前端博客 CSS { In Real Life } 的编辑和创作者

其他工具

Compare Data

How happy are you with the state of CSS-in-JS libraries?

Compare Data
Intermediate React, v3
Brian Holt
Stripe

Intermediate React, v3

Learn to build scalable React applications using the latest tools and techniques available in the React ecosystem! This course is modular, where you can pick and choose various react ecosystems you want to learn.
感谢合作伙伴对我们的支持! 了解更多。